FYI for anyone who has to set up a gas connection for their apartment through the City of Charlottesville:
You can get the $250 deposit requirement for new customers waived by sending a copy of your credit report to them.
On the website it says they'll only accept some kind of LOR from a past utility company, but I've always just reimbursed my roommate so I haven't had my name on a utility account. That also sounded like a pain. I asked if they'd take anything else, and the lady said they'd consider a credit report. So that's what I did, and it took about 10 minutes. Now I have an extra $250 to put towards a ridiculously expensive U-Haul. Here's how:

- 1. Apply for gas service on the City's website. After the service request is processed, they'll send you a confirmation e-mail.
2. Hit up the Fed endorsed annualcreditreport.com (LinkRemoved) and put your info in. I picked the Equifax report. When it brings up your report, there should be a save/print as PDF button at the top. Do that.
3. Reply to the confirmation e-mail and say something about how you heard they'd consider credit reports when deciding whether to waive the deposit. Attach the PDF and wait to hear what they say. Didn't take too long for me. And for the record, my credit was somewhere in the "Good" range (read: not "Excellent") and it still went through. I don't know where the cutoff is, though, where they'll start saying no.
4. Spend the $250 you get to keep on booze/moving costs.
